#268ee5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#268ee5 is composed of 14.9% red, 55.7%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.4% cyan, 38%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 207.3 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 52.4%. #268ee5 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cffff with #001dcb.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#268ee5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060b is the darkest color, while #f8f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#268ee5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838688 is the less saturated color, while #1390f8 is the most saturated one.
